We are on the edge of a Monarch/Chain Burn/Gagdet based format. The goal is to create a deck that can successfully defeat all three of those decks... Taking a page out of the ChainBurn Deck by Project D this deck runs almost monsters. I added the two Des Lacoodas as a way to gain protection once I have the lock set up. Ojama Trio-Rilvary of Warlords locks the opponent into only Beast type monsters. When was the last time you say a Monarch/Chain Burn/Gagdet deck running a Beast? The stall serves two purposes. A.) Early game Heavy/MST/Breaker bait. I will sacrifice stall on turn one to get a piece of S/T removal out of the game. For example opening with just a Level Limit. B.) Stall into I can set up the lock well enough to go and play the cards needed.... My friend ran something like this at a Regional some time ago and found once they began to summon monsters he could not lock him into Beasts. Which could be a problem. If you dont open with Ojama Trio and Rilvary the opponent may swarm with to many monsters to stop... So that is why I am running Smashing and Hammer Shot. They serve two purposes... A.) Remove cards on the opponents field to lock in Ojama Token... B.) Destroy side decked Des Wombat.... Wombat is a killer. He is a beast and is LV. 3. So he gets around a lot of the stall. He also is a new side deck staple.
Oh well... he can he handled. Any way
This deck should prefer well vs. Gagdets since the Gagdets will be stuck with 15 or so 1-4-1 Monster Removal cards... to kill my two monsters.
This deck should prefer well vs. Monarchs since they dont run any beasts and start slow with sets. So if I can open well and lock them up early they wont get around it. Also Mobius is found more in the side than anything.
Chain Burn is the biggest problem.. the best I could do is side 3x Wombat. But this deck will have trouble vs. Chain Burn
Finally to combat side decked Mobius I side deck 3 Flipping the Mat. I have the text down there VvVvVvVvV... Also counters Breaker (I would assume a spell-counter is an effect therefore triggering Flipping the Mat's effect, I may be wrong).
